What is the highest pay for Urban and Regional Planners?
Our data indicates that the highest pay for an Urban and Regional Planner is CA$101k / year
What is the lowest pay for Urban and Regional Planners?
Our data indicates that the lowest pay for an Urban and Regional Planner is CA$45k / year
How can Urban and Regional Planners increase their salary?
Increasing your pay as an Urban and Regional Planner is possible in different ways. Change of employer: Consider a career move to a new employer that is willing to pay higher for your skills. Level of Education: Gaining advanced degrees may allow this role to increase their income potential and qualify for promotions. Managing Experience: If you are an Urban and Regional Planner that oversees more junior Urban and Regional Planners, this experience can increase the likelihood to earn more.
